Essays or Counsels, Civil and Moral is a collection of essays written by the renowned philosopher and statesman, Francis Bacon. This book is a compilation of fifty-eight essays, divided into two sections: Civil and Moral. The Civil essays focus on topics related to politics, government, and public life, while the Moral essays explore topics related to human nature, ethics, and personal conduct. In this book, Bacon offers his insights and wisdom on a wide range of subjects, including education, friendship, marriage, religion, and the nature of truth. His writing is characterized by its clarity, concision, and practicality, making it accessible to readers of all backgrounds and interests. Bacon's essays are known for their timeless relevance and continue to be studied and admired today. They offer valuable insights into the human condition and provide practical advice for navigating the challenges of life.
